本文目录导读:
Windows虚拟内存,作为Windows操作系统中一个重要的组成部分,对于提高系统性能、稳定性和兼容性具有重要意义,本文将详细解析Windows虚拟内存的概念、原理、作用以及优化技巧,帮助您更好地了解和利用这一功能。
什么是Windows虚拟内存?
Windows虚拟内存,又称为虚拟内存管理,是Windows操作系统将硬盘空间的一部分模拟为内存(RAM)的技术,当物理内存(RAM)不足以满足应用程序运行需求时,Windows会将部分数据从RAM移动到虚拟内存中,从而释放出物理内存空间供其他应用程序使用。
Windows虚拟内存的原理
1、页面文件:Windows虚拟内存的核心是页面文件(Page File),它是一个存储在硬盘上的文件,用于模拟内存,当应用程序需要更多内存时,Windows会将部分数据从RAM复制到页面文件中,这个过程称为“页面交换”(Page Swap)。
图片来源于网络,如有侵权联系删除
2、交换文件:在Windows 7及之前版本中,页面文件通常被称为交换文件(Swap File),Windows将虚拟内存分为多个页面,每个页面大小固定,通常为4KB。
3、分页:当物理内存不足时,Windows会根据一定的算法将内存中的页面移至页面文件中,这个过程称为“分页”(Paging),当需要访问被移至页面文件的数据时,Windows会将数据从页面文件重新加载到RAM中,这个过程称为“页面回写”(Page Write Back)。
Windows虚拟内存的作用
1、增加可用内存:通过模拟内存,Windows虚拟内存可以增加可用内存空间,使系统可以运行更多应用程序。
2、提高系统性能:虚拟内存可以优化内存使用,减少内存碎片,提高系统性能。
图片来源于网络,如有侵权联系删除
3、提高兼容性:虚拟内存可以帮助解决部分应用程序对物理内存的需求,提高系统兼容性。
Windows虚拟内存的优化技巧
1、调整页面文件大小:根据系统需求和硬盘空间,适当调整页面文件大小,建议将页面文件大小设置为物理内存的1.5倍左右。
2、关闭超级fetch:超级fetch是Windows的一项功能,它会将常用文件预加载到内存中,关闭超级fetch可以减少虚拟内存的使用,提高系统性能。
3、关闭页面文件压缩:页面文件压缩会降低虚拟内存的性能,建议关闭页面文件压缩。
图片来源于网络,如有侵权联系删除
4、使用SSD:固态硬盘(SSD)读写速度远高于传统硬盘,使用SSD作为虚拟内存可以提高系统性能。
Windows虚拟内存是Windows操作系统中一个重要的组成部分,它通过模拟内存,为系统提供更大的可用内存空间,提高系统性能和兼容性,了解虚拟内存的原理、作用和优化技巧,有助于我们更好地利用这一功能,提高系统运行效率。
标签: #windows虚拟内存是什么
评论列表